Huayna Picchu Mountain:
You can ascend Huayna Picchu, the mountain behind Machu Picchu, following your guided tour of the citadel. The two-hour round-trip trek is well worth the effort since it provides a distinctive and famous view of Machu Picchu from an other angle.
Vistadome Train:
Large panoramic windows on the Vistadome train provide continuous views of the stunning natural surroundings. You will have a cultural experience on your way back from Aguas Calientes to Ollantaytambo, complete with folkloric dances, traditional music, and an enthralling carriage display of alpaca couture. The journey will become a celebration of the Sacred Valley’s history with the addition of a delicious lunch produced using local products.
NOTE: There are no traditional events, folkloric dances, or alpaca shows on the Vistadome train from Ollantaytambo to Aguas Calientes.
Vistadome Observatory:
With its panoramic windows, the Vistadome Observatory is a first-rate rail service that lets you completely enjoy the stunning scenery along the way. Its bar carriage, which offers travelers a varied cultural experience, is one of its distinctive qualities. This includes an alpaca fashion display, mesmerizing ethnic dances, and traditional Andean music, all of which are presented inside the train. Additionally, visitors are allowed to join in on the dancing, which gives the trip a joyous and engaging feel.
The train also features an open balcony, which is ideal for shooting breathtaking outdoor photos. However, please note that access to the bar carriage is time-limited due to the amount of passengers on board at each planned departure.
Additionally, a delicious snack produced with local ingredients is offered, providing a gastronomic flavor of the Sacred Valley’s cultural legacy.
We provide a variety of pick-up choices for our Machu Picchu day excursion, from extremely early to later departures. We now provide two options. The full itineraries for each choice, along with the corresponding pick-up times, are listed below.
Option 1: at 3:00 am pick-up from Cusco.
For your one-day trip to Machu Picchu, we will pick you up at 3:00 am from Cusco. From there, our business transport will drive you for an hour and a half to the Sacred Valley hamlet of Ollantaytambo, where we will board the train to Aguas Calientes town. Along the route, you will see breathtaking scenery, including the snow-capped peaks of Veronica, lush green valleys, and agricultural platforms. The train ride itself is a once-in-a-lifetime opportunity.
Downstream of the Sacred Valley along the Urubamba River. After arriving in Aguas Calientes at 6:40 am, you will travel for approximately half an hour by bus to Machu Picchu. We must provide the passport and Machu Picchu ticket that your guide will be holding at the Machu Picchu checkpoint. Your guide will lead you to the upper portion of Machu Picchu so you may snap a postcard picture once you cross the Mapi checkpoint. After that, you will have a two-hour guided tour of Machu Picchu where you will see all of the site’s attractions and learn about the Inca culture. The Sun Temple, the Temple of Three Windows, the Incas House, Main Plaza, Wayrana, Sacred Rock, and more will all be on your itinerary.
After seeing the citadel, you’ll take the bus to Aguas Calientes, where you’ll have some free time to explore this lovely town and select a spot to have lunch. At 2:55 pm, you’ll board the train back to Ollantaytambo, from where you’ll take a private van to Cusco. We will drop you off at your hotel at 7:00 p.m.
Option 2: at 6:00 am pick-up from Cusco.
Our driver will pick you up from your Cusco hotel at 6:00 a.m. for a private ride to Ollantaytambo, which will take you through the picturesque Sacred Valley for around an hour and thirty minutes. We will board the train to Aguas Calientes at 8:29 a.m. after arriving at about 8:00 a.m. This one-and-a-half-hour trip follows the Urubamba River through steep valleys, towns, and verdant surroundings.
We will arrive in Aguas Calientes at around 10:00 a.m., board the bus to Machu Picchu, and reach the entrance at about 11:00 a.m. Following ticket control, you will have a two-hour guided tour of the most significant temples and buildings, such as the Temple of the Sun, the Temple of the Three Windows, the Sacred Rock, and the Intihuatana, while learning about Inca astronomy, engineering, and history. We will also head to the upper part of Machu Picchu to take the iconic picture.
After the visit, we will take a bus back to Aguas Calientes for lunch, which is not included, before catching the train back to Ollantaytambo at 4:43 p.m. After that, a private car will transport you to Cusco, where you should arrive at your hotel around 8:00 p.m., capping an amazing day.
